What is a Raspberry Pi and What Are Its Alternatives?

The Raspberry Pi is a popular series of small, affordable, single-board computers (SBCs) designed for education, hobbyist projects, and light computing tasks. While excellent for learning and prototyping, its consumer-grade components and lack of robust I/O or industrial certifications can limit its use in commercial, industrial, or 24/7 operational environments. For professional applications requiring higher reliability, greater performance, extended temperature ranges, and commercial support, industrial-grade mini PCs and embedded systems serve as powerful alternatives.

Key Specifications and Technical Advantages of Industrial Alternatives

Industrial alternatives to the Raspberry Pi, such as fanless mini PCs, offer significant upgrades in build quality and capability. They typically feature more powerful x86 processors (like Intel Celeron, Pentium, or Core series), support for standard DDR4/DDR5 SO-DIMM memory (up to 64GB), and M.2 NVMe SSD storage. Key technical advantages include:

  • Rugged Design: Fanless, all-metal chassis for silent, dust-resistant operation in harsh environments.

  • Wide Power Input: Supports 9-36V DC input for vehicle and industrial power systems.

  • Extended Temperature Range: Operates reliably from -20°C to 70°C.

  • Rich I/O: Multiple Gigabit Ethernet ports, USB 3.2/4.0, COM serial ports, and dual HDMI/DisplayPort outputs.

  • Long-term Availability: Industrial-grade components with longer product lifecycles than consumer SBCs.

Professional Use Cases and Applications

These robust systems are engineered for demanding scenarios where a standard Raspberry Pi may not suffice:

  • Digital Signage & Kiosks: Driving multiple high-resolution displays in retail, hospitality, and public spaces.

  • Industrial Automation: Acting as a gateway or controller in manufacturing lines, often interfacing with PLCs via serial ports.

  • Edge Computing & IoT Gateways: Collecting, processing, and transmitting data from sensors in smart factories, agriculture, and energy.

  • Thin Clients & VDI: Providing a secure, manageable endpoint for virtual desktop infrastructure in offices and call centers.

  • In-Vehicle Computing: Powering fleet management, surveillance, and passenger infotainment systems.

Comparison: Raspberry Pi vs. Industrial Mini PC

Feature Raspberry Pi (Typical) Industrial Mini PC (Typical)
Processor ARM-based SoC x86 (Intel/AMD)
Memory Soldered, LPDDR4 (up to 8GB) Socketed, DDR4/DDR5 SO-DIMM (up to 64GB+)
Storage microSD card, limited M.2 on some models M.2 NVMe SSD, 2.5" SATA bay
Operating Temp 0°C to 50°C (commercial) -20°C to 70°C (industrial)
Power Input 5V DC via USB-C 9-36V DC wide-range input
I/O & Expansion Limited GPIO, USB, Ethernet Multiple GbE, COM ports, USB, expansion slots
Reliability Consumer-grade, for light use Industrial-grade, designed for 24/7 operation
OS Support Linux-based, limited Windows Full Windows, Linux, and embedded OS
